Thursday, September 8, 2011

Charleston SC FM

Charleston Stake Center 9/8/11

Work performed today:
Finished sanding trim
Stained all trim and backside rostrum panels
Put polyurethane on all trim and panels
Applied first coat of paint to overflow ceiling
Re-finished podium platform

Wednesday, September 7, 2011

Charleston rostrum

10/7/11 Charleston Stake Center

Myself, Ross Penrod and Dan Erdman met Patrick Tillotson and Dan Morris at the Stake Center this morning to walk the building and discuss the details of the work to be performed. It was determined that the rostrum, Chapel and overflow would be our main focus due to Stake Conference this weekend.


                                                       


Covered pews to protect from dust


Removed and sanded trim

Removed nails from rostrum


                                           

Our meeting was 3 and a half hours long.
1 hour was spent at Home Depot buying material
5 hours sanding rostrum and cleaning up
